Transaction 3f82d141c1dad20da31a1f43a2afaf7c17a666c3a85f4ae2b0473563b7a60869

298 Input
2 Outputs
  • 3f82d141c1dad20da31a1f43a2afaf7c17a666c3a85f4ae2b0473563b7a60869:0
  • value  853893
    address  17NAfUdfC43FpbnXPQRG2LvZTSF26WQ369
  • 3f82d141c1dad20da31a1f43a2afaf7c17a666c3a85f4ae2b0473563b7a60869:1
  • value  5603707091
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s